Argument Seminars

After a morning in affirmative strategy scenarios and targeted research groups in the library, this afternoon we are conducting a series of Argument Seminars. Each seminar is 30-minutes, and focused on a particular argument, each lead by a different faculty member. Every member of the workshop attends all seven Seminars. The groups are small - 7 people, and the topics were chosen by lab leader based on interest.

The topics include:

Answering K's - Mike Risen
The Biopower K - Todd Lantz
Bush Agenda DA - Tara Tate
Coercion K - Sarah Spring
Midterm Elections DA - Steve Mancuso
State CP - Alan Coverstone
Wage Inflation DA - Dan Fitzmier
